Java可以編寫桌面應用程式、Web應用程式、分散式系統和嵌入式系統應用程式等。以下是為大家分享的計算機二級JAVA考前衝刺提分題,供大家參考借鑑,歡迎瀏覽!
1). 某二叉樹結點的前序序列為E、A、C、B、D、G、F,對稱序列為A、B、C、D、E、F、G。該二叉樹結點的後序序列為
A.B、C、F、G、E
B.C、F、A、G、E
C.E、G、F、A、B
D.E、G、A、C、F、B
正確答案:A
2). 在Java中,一個類可同時定義許多同名的方法,這些方法的形式引數的個數、型別或順序各不相同,傳回的值也可以不相同,這種面向物件程式特性稱為
A.隱藏
B.覆蓋
C.過載
不支援此特性
正確答案:C
3). 若要把變數聲名為多個執行緒共用的變數,應使用如下哪種修飾符?
ected
ate
sient
tile
正確答案:D
4). 下列程式段的輸出結果是public class operatorsandExpressions{void stringPlus(){int a=3,b=4,c=5;tln("abc"+3);}}
A.15
3
C.256
D.63
正確答案:B
5). 下述關於資料庫系統的`敘述中正確的是
A.資料庫資料可以為經DBA認可的各使用者所共享
B.資料庫系統避免了一切冗餘
C.資料庫系統的儲存模式如有改變,則概念模式應予調整,否則使用者會在執行中出錯
D.資料庫系統比檔案系統能管理更多的資料
正確答案:A
6). 下列關於棧的敘述中正確的是
A.在棧中只能插入資料
B.在棧中只能刪除資料
C.棧是先進先出的線性表
D.棧是先進後出的線性表
正確答案:D
7). 編譯執行以下程式後,關於輸出結果的說法正確的是public class Conditional{public static void main(String args[]){int x=4;tln("value is "+((x>4)?99.9:9));}}
A.輸出結果為value is 99.99
B.輸出結果為value is 9
C.輸出結果為value is 9.0
D.編譯錯誤
正確答案:C
8). 線性表若採用連結串列儲存結構時,要求記憶體中可用儲存單元的地址____。
A.必須是連續的
B.部分地址必須是連續的
C.一定是不連續的
D.連續不連續都可以
正確答案:D
9). 在Java中,能實現多重繼承效果的方式是____。
A.內部類
B.介面卡
C.介面
D.同步
正確答案:C
10). 在編寫異常處理的Java程式中,每個catch語句塊都應該與____語句塊對應,使得用該語句塊來啟動Java的異常處理機制。
-else
ch
w
正確答案:C